国产精品久久久久久亚洲影视,性爱视频一区二区,亚州综合图片,欧美成人午夜免费视在线看片

意見箱
恒創(chuàng)運營部門將仔細(xì)參閱您的意見和建議,必要時將通過預(yù)留郵箱與您保持聯(lián)絡(luò)。感謝您的支持!
意見/建議
提交建議

深入探索 Node.js 云服務(wù)器的優(yōu)勢與部署方法

來源:佚名 編輯:佚名
2024-10-05 19:15:02

深入探索 Node.js 云服務(wù)器的優(yōu)勢與部署方法

大綱

  • 引言
  • Node.js 云服務(wù)器的優(yōu)勢
  • Node.js 云服務(wù)器的部署步驟
  • 常見問題解答
  • 總結(jié)

引言

在當(dāng)今快節(jié)奏的技術(shù)環(huán)境中,開發(fā)人員不斷尋求更高效、更可擴展的解決方案來滿足他們的 Web 開發(fā)需求。Node.js 因其異步、事件驅(qū)動的架構(gòu),成為了許多開發(fā)者的首選。而將 Node.js 部署在云服務(wù)器上,實現(xiàn)快速擴展與資源優(yōu)化,已逐漸成為一種趨勢。

Node.js 云服務(wù)器的優(yōu)勢

Node.js 云服務(wù)器結(jié)合了 JavaScript 的靈活性和云計算的強大性能,提供了諸多優(yōu)勢。

高性能和可擴展性

Node.js 的事件驅(qū)動模型使得它在 I/O 密集型任務(wù)中表現(xiàn)優(yōu)異,這使得它非常適合用于開發(fā)實時應(yīng)用程序。云服務(wù)器提供了水平和垂直擴展的便捷性,確保應(yīng)用程序在流量激增時依然保持高性能。

成本優(yōu)化

無需購買昂貴的物理硬件,云服務(wù)器提供按需付費的模式。這種方式使得開發(fā)者可以靈活地根據(jù)需求縮放基礎(chǔ)設(shè)施,極大地節(jié)省成本。

全球覆蓋和可靠性

云服務(wù)提供商擁有分布于全球的多個數(shù)據(jù)中心,為開發(fā)者提供了將應(yīng)用程序部署至更接近用戶的服務(wù)器位置,從而減少網(wǎng)絡(luò)延遲,提升用戶體驗。同時,云服務(wù)器的備份和冗余機制提高了系統(tǒng)的可靠性。

Node.js 云服務(wù)器的部署步驟

下面是一個簡單的 Node.js 應(yīng)用在云服務(wù)器上的部署過程。

選擇云服務(wù)提供商

市場上有許多云服務(wù)提供商可供選擇,如亞馬遜 AWS、微軟 Azure、谷歌云等。選擇合適的提供商可以基于你的預(yù)算、需求和地理位置選擇。

配置服務(wù)器環(huán)境

一旦選定提供商,創(chuàng)建一個虛擬機并安裝必要的軟件棧,包括 Node.js 運行環(huán)境。通常情況下,可以使用提供商自帶的一鍵部署功能。

應(yīng)用程序上傳與設(shè)置

將你的應(yīng)用程序代碼上傳到云服務(wù)器上。確保配置正確的環(huán)境變量,并安裝所有必要的依賴。

設(shè)置反向代理

Nginx 或 Apache 可以被用作反向代理服務(wù)器,以處理 HTTPS 請求,并將其轉(zhuǎn)發(fā)到你的 Node.js 應(yīng)用程序。這一層配置增強了安全性和性能。

監(jiān)控和擴展

使用提供商的監(jiān)控工具(如 AWS CloudWatch 或 Google Stackdriver)監(jiān)控應(yīng)用的性能。根據(jù)需要調(diào)整資源分配和擴展策略。

常見問題解答

如何選擇最適合的云服務(wù)提供商?

可以通過比較各個提供商的定價、功能、區(qū)域可用性和客戶支持來做決定。對于特定功能需求,以及預(yù)算限制,可以在不同提供商之間選擇合適的。

Node.js 是否適合 CPU 密集型任務(wù)?

Node.js 的事件驅(qū)動架構(gòu)更適合 I/O 密集型任務(wù)。在處理 CPU 密集型任務(wù)時,可以考慮將重任務(wù)卸載到專門的計算服務(wù),或使用 Worker 線程來改善性能。

總結(jié)

Node.js 云服務(wù)器為現(xiàn)代 Web 開發(fā)提供了強大的工具和靈活的解決方案。其高性能、可擴展性、成本優(yōu)化、全球覆蓋和可靠性,使得開發(fā)者能夠輕松應(yīng)對不斷變化的市場需求。通過正確的部署步驟,新手也可以迅速將 Node.js 應(yīng)用成功上線。

本網(wǎng)站發(fā)布或轉(zhuǎn)載的文章均來自網(wǎng)絡(luò),其原創(chuàng)性以及文中表達(dá)的觀點和判斷不代表本網(wǎng)站。
上一篇: 深入了解云服務(wù)器設(shè)備:功能、優(yōu)勢及應(yīng)用場景 下一篇: CentOS 文本模式安裝:詳細(xì)步驟指南